Russia expands direct flights to Alexandria and El Alamein

Russian travelers will soon have direct air access to Egypt’s Mediterranean coast, following a decision by Russia’s Federal Air Transport Agency (Rosaviatsia) to authorize direct routes to Borg El Arab and Al Alamein international airports.

The move opens up Egypt’s pristine northern coastline—traditionally a favored getaway for domestic vacationers—to a broader international audience, offering Russian tourists seamless access to Alexandria, the North Coast, and the burgeoning luxury hub of New Alamein City.

The expansion marks a strategic shift beyond Egypt’s traditional Red Sea strongholds of Sharm El-Sheikh and Hurghada, positioning the Mediterranean Riviera as a premier new destination for Russian holidaymakers.
